How Life Works Here
Brookside is located in Cornwall, near St Austell. Crime levels are below the local average (75 incidents in 12 months). Some amenities are available nearby, though a car may be useful for regular errands like grocery shopping. Public transport is accessible, with rail and bus stops within reach. The nearest is about 96m away. The median property price is £222,000, with exceptional growth of 51% over five years. Based on 21 transactions recorded since 2014. There are 5 schools within 2 km, 5 rated Good or Outstanding by Ofsted. Both primary and secondary options are available locally. The nearest school is just 257m away. This street may particularly suit property investors. Overall, this street scores 58 out of 100 for liveability, placing it in the top 6% within its district.
